diff --git a/doc/class-diagram.dia b/doc/class-diagram.dia
index 3e68df3d..176583e0 100644
--- a/doc/class-diagram.dia
+++ b/doc/class-diagram.dia
@@ -838,7 +838,7 @@
##
- #EventId#
+ #bool#
@@ -1006,7 +1006,7 @@
- #waitAny#
+ #resume#
##
@@ -3174,7 +3174,7 @@
-
+
@@ -3183,7 +3183,7 @@
-
+
#EventList#
@@ -3526,54 +3526,6 @@
-
-
- #getEventFromId#
-
-
- ##
-
-
- #BaseEvent*#
-
-
-
-
-
- ##
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
- #id#
-
-
- #EventId#
-
-
- ##
-
-
- ##
-
-
-
-
-
-
-
#getEventsOf#
@@ -4208,7 +4160,7 @@
-
+
@@ -4217,7 +4169,7 @@
-
+
#BaseEvent#
@@ -4307,52 +4259,6 @@
-
-
- #m_Counter#
-
-
- #EventId#
-
-
- ##
-
-
- ##
-
-
-
-
-
-
-
-
-
-
-
-
-
- #m_Id#
-
-
- #EventId#
-
-
- ##
-
-
- ##
-
-
-
-
-
-
-
-
-
-
-
#m_tStamp#
@@ -4424,36 +4330,6 @@
-
-
- #getId#
-
-
- ##
-
-
- #EvendId#
-
-
-
-
-
- ##
-
-
-
-
-
-
-
-
-
-
-
-
-
-
-
#getTime#
@@ -15974,24 +15850,23 @@
##
-
-
+
-
+
-
-
-
+
+
+
@@ -16951,16 +16826,16 @@
-
+
-
+
-
+
@@ -16992,16 +16867,16 @@
-
+
-
+
-
+
@@ -17299,17 +17174,17 @@
-
+
-
+
-
-
+
+
@@ -17334,7 +17209,7 @@
##
-
+
@@ -17767,16 +17642,16 @@
-
+
-
+
-
+
@@ -18372,7 +18247,7 @@
-
+
@@ -18380,8 +18255,8 @@
-
-
+
+
@@ -18399,18 +18274,18 @@
-
+
-
+
-
+
-
+
@@ -18614,16 +18489,16 @@
-
+
-
-
-
+
+
+
diff --git a/doc/class-diagram.png b/doc/class-diagram.png
index 8aefd404..142a0395 100644
Binary files a/doc/class-diagram.png and b/doc/class-diagram.png differ